- TriviaThis episode was produced before "My Dumb Luck", so Dr. Kelso is still Chief of Medicine.
- GoofsElliott is disappointed that her patient's C. diff test comes back negative. C. diff (Clostridium difficile) is a bacterial infection that can cause watery diarrhea, fever, nausea, and abdominal pain. Earlier she says her patient has an enlarged liver and her kidneys are shutting down. Neither of those symptoms are caused by C. diff, so she would have had no reason to order that test, nor have been disappointed when it came back negative.

A victim of NBC's shuffling
This was actually a fairly amusing and well done take on a typical day at Sacred Heart, done up fantasy style. It suffers only because NBC made the extremely poor decision to present it as the "Series Finale" instead of being the 9th episode of the season, as was intended. The actual last episode of the season did a much more satisfying job of addressing the threads of the season. But for what this was, it was a better than average episode with some amusing alternate versions of the characters. The episode was reminiscent of the 100th episode, and had some tight writing, with various references to other episodes, and a poignant ending as Scrubs is known for.
